***VisionTek Launches Next-Generation Xtasy Graphics Cards
Featuring NVIDIA GeForce4 Technology
(February 6)

VisionTek, a provider of advanced graphics and memory solutions
for PCs, today announced the immediate availability of Xtasy
graphics cards based on GeForce4 MX graphics processor units
(GPUs), and is taking advance orders for its flagship Xtasy 3D
graphics accelerator based on the GeForce4 Ti 4600 GPU, which
NVIDIA unveiled Tuesday.

Available immediately, Xtasy GeForce4 MX 440 and Xtasy GeForce4
MX 420 offer fully integrated features to the mainstream consumer
like multiple-display support and NVIDIA's Lightspeed Memory
Architecture II, which improves memory efficiency. All GeForce4-
based Xtasy boards come bundled with Cyberlink Power DVD(TM) and
a lifetime warranty with 24-hour tech support.

VisionTek's Xtasy GeForce4 Ti 4600 has 128MB of 650MHz DDR
memory. To take full advantage of NVIDIA's nView multi-display
technology, the card comes with VGA, video in and out (VIVO), and
digital flat panel (DVI-I) connectors. Xtasy Ti 4600 will also
come bundled with Cyberlink Power DVD and Cyberlink Power
Director video editing software in order to maximize the end
user's out of box experience.

VisionTek's full line of GeForce4-based Xtasy graphics cards are
available at price points and performance levels to suit the
needs of gamers and multimedia enthusiasts alike:

128MB VisionTek Xtasy
- GeForce4 Ti 4600 GPU with 650MHz DDR
- fill rates of up to 4.9 billion anti-aliased samples per second
- 136 million triangles/sec.
- List priced at $399.99
- Available in early March, pre-orders accepted immediately

VisionTek Xtasy
- GeForce4 Ti 4400 GPU with 128MB of 550MHz DDR
- fill rates of 4.6 billion anti-aliased samples/sec
- 125 million triangles/sec
- List priced at $299.99
- Available in early March

64MB VisionTek Xtasy
- GeForce4 MX 440 GPU
- fill rates of 1.1 billion texels/sec
- 34 million triangles/sec.
- Priced at $179.99
- Available today

64MB VisionTek Xtasy
- GeForce4 MX 420 GPU
- fill rates of 1 billion texels/sec
- 31 million triangles/sec
- Priced at $129.99
- Available today
